nThank you to all the members who have paid their membership fee (around 520 of you). Those who have renewed this year's membership already or will do so shortly, will benefit from a further three months membership into the next membership year from April 2021 (to compensate for the last three months) which, in effect, gives those members 12 months membership from the 1st July this year. Practically, when renewing next year’s membership fee in April 2021, the fee will be discounted to take into account the free three months.
